How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 13,719 against 13,703 in Bahrain, a difference of 16.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Saudi Arabia has been ahead every year.
Bahrain ranks 39th and Saudi Arabia ranks 38th of 135 countries.
Saudi Arabia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
A trademark is a sign capable of distinguishing the goods or services of one enterprise from those of other enterprises. Trademarks are protected by intellectual property rights. Non-resident application refers to an application filed with the IP office of or acting on behalf of a state or jurisdiction in which the first-named applicant in the application is not domiciled. Class count is used to render application data for trademark applications across offices comparable, as some offices follow a single-class/single-design filing system while other have a multiple class/design filing system.
